Dijon Cheddar Scallion Puffs (Gougères) | Make Ahead Mondays

"These cheesy, pouffy, scallion-studded, crisp-exteriored, crackly, golden brown, moist-in-the-center puffs are French comfort food baked straight from the freezer. Serve with soups, salads, roasts, braises, for snacks or for breakfasts with a cup of tea. These also make the perfect accompaniment to the cocktail hour or a glass of wine...."

INGREDIENTS
1/2 cup milk
1 stick unsalted butter (8 tablespoons), cut into pieces
5 tablespoons water
1/2 teaspoon salt
3 tablespoons strong Dijon mustard
1 cup all-purpose flour
5 large eggs, at room temperature (you can hasten this by putting chilled eggs into warm -not hot- tap water for 10 minutes.)
1 1/2 cups coarsely grated sharp or extra-sharp Cheddar cheese
4 scallions, dark and light green sections only, thinly sliced (put the white parts- about 2-inches worth, root end down, in a glass of water. The greens will re-grow!)
